Mental Health Care Worker Jobs in Golden Valley, AZ

A Mental Health Care Worker plays a pivotal role in offering care, support, and assistance to individuals suffering from mental health conditions such as depression, anxiety, schizophrenia, and bipolar disorder. They work hand-in-hand with psychiatrists, psychologists, and other healthcare professionals to develop and implement comprehensive care plans. Their duties include helping clients with their daily activities, conducting therapeutic sessions, administering medication, and documenting clients' progress. They also provide a supportive environment to patients, which is crucial for their recovery and well-being.

Some of the significant skills a Mental Health Care Worker needs are excellent interpersonal skills, problem-solving abilities, resilience, empathy, and a good understanding of mental health disorders. They should also have strong communication skills to effectively interact with patients and their families. As per the certification, they typically need a bachelor's degree in psychology, social work, or a related field. Depending on the state, they may also need to be licensed or certified. Previous job roles that can lead to a career as a Mental Health Care Worker include experience as a Social Worker, Psychiatric Nurse, or a Counselor in a mental health setting. These roles provide the necessary exposure to the mental health industry and the experience needed to become an effective Mental Health Care Worker.
